In terms of features, according to the presentation made, the LG KS20 is similar to the iPhone, Wifi and Bluetooth that is, but on a Windows Mobile 6 platform.
Finally I got what I wanted. A phone that can surf the net with Wireless@SG and make phone calls! (Still haven't cracked my Apple iPhone you see, can only surf the net right now.)
As of now, I won't state my rating yet, since I've yet began playing with my new LG KS20. But will get to that in due time.
(Yes, yes, I got a new LG mobile phone to play with. Thank 'Q' you, LG!)
Before I reveal the retail price of the phone, please do remain calm.
The phone has just launch and is currently available only in Singapore and Hongkong. In other words, it's pretty steep right now.
The LG KS20 is retailing at SGD888. So... If you aren't to impatient, you might wanna wait a month or two till the price drops a little, or when the local service providers comes up with some packages.
